There are Pro-apoptotic genes that support apoptosis like Caspases, TNF, and P53 families, and Anti-apoptotic genes like BCL-2 which stop the programmed cell death leading to cellular proliferation and tumor progression.This study was done to find the role of the anti-apoptotic protein Lecithin BCL2 in varying histological grades of oral squamous cell carcinoma by immunohistochemistry.
